As the Lead Compounding Pharmacist you will be responsible for the operations of our non-sterile compounding facility in Romeoville, Illinois. This position is responsible for managing daily compounding activities, ensuring compliance with all applicable regulations and guidelines, and leading a team of pharmacists and pharmacy technicians.

You will play a pivotal role in maintaining quality standards, optimizing workflows, and implementing and enforcing policies and procedures. Collaboration with cross-functional teams including Supply Chain, Compliance, Corporate Quality, and Operations is essential to support business growth, ensure product integrity, and maintain a high-performing work environment. This role reports directly to the Pharmacist in Charge.

This posting is for our location in Romeoville, Illinois. This hire is for a full time role.

What You'll Do:

  • Oversee daily operations of the non-sterile compounding lab, with a focus on both hazardous and non-hazardous preparations.
  • Monitor and drive performance against pharmacy metrics including productivity, quality, safety, and compliance.
  • Lead daily workflow scheduling, team meetings, and performance evaluations including regular 1:1s with direct reports.
  • Manage, coach, and support a team of compounding pharmacists and technicians.
  • Serve as a liaison between the PIC and your group of pharmacists/technicians to maintain an open, 2-way line of feedback.
  • Oversee onboarding and training of new compounding staff to ensure alignment with current procedures and best practices.
  • Foster a culture of safety, accountability, and continuous improvement.
  • Oversee and participate in compounding of prescription medications in accordance with USP guidelines, SOPs, and safety protocols.
  • Serve as the subject matter expert (SME) for non-sterile compounding operations, including hazardous drug handling per USP <800>.
  • Ensure rigorous adherence to compounding procedures, documentation standards, and safety protocols.
  • Conduct audits to verify the accuracy and timeliness of all compounding activities.
  • Partner with the PIC and compliance officer  to ensure compliance with all federal and state regulations and accreditation standards.
  • Ensure all compounding equipment is properly utilized, maintained, and calibrated.
  • Work closely with Supply Chain, Compliance, Operations, and Quality teams to ensure a seamless integration of compounding processes with broader pharmacy operations.
  • Provide input on facility improvements, process enhancements, and expansion plans.
  • You may be required to obtain and maintain non-resident pharmacist licenses to support multi-state operations.
  • Support additional operational tasks and responsibilities as assigned by pharmacy leadership

What You'll Bring to the Team:

  • Bachelor of Science in Pharmacy or Doctor of Pharmacy from an accredited college of pharmacy 
  • Ability to work on site 40 hours per week (Monday-Friday) plus rotating on weekends
  • Comply with all state and federal laws and regulations
  • Extensive knowledge of USP 795, 797, and 800 regulations
  • Minimum of 3–5 years of experience in a compounding pharmacy, with at least 1–2 years in a leadership or supervisory role
  • Background in sterile compounding preferred
  • Ability to work in a high volume fast paced environment
  • Team player with outstanding communication skills 
  • Strong organizational skills and attention to detail

Schedule & Availability:

  • This is a full-time role with shifts primarily scheduled Monday through Friday, plus every other Saturday. A rotation system is in place to ensure fair distribution of weekend shifts
  • While we strive to maintain consistent schedules, flexibility is required, as your scheduled workdays may occasionally shift to help cover holidays, team PTO, or other staffing needs
  • Advanced notice of at least two weeks will be provided for any changes to the regular schedule
  • Please note that shift structures may be adjusted in the future based on evolving business needs
